Abstract

This research aims to analyze the leading economic sectors that can support economic development in Nganjuk Regency, the base and non-base sectors, the changing and shifting sectors, and the classification of growth sectors in order to determine the leading sectors in Nganjuk Regency. Gross Domestic Regional Product by Business Field Based on Constant Price in 2018-2021 in Nganjuk Regency and East Java is utilized in this study. The information is obtained from Statistics Indonesia. This study employs a descriptive quantitative methodology. This research utilizes Location Quotient, Shift Share, and Typology Klassen for analysis. Location Quotient has determined that there are eight base sectors and nine non-base sectors. The base sectors are also the leading economic sector in Nganjuk Regency's economic development. In addition, according to the results of Shift Share, fifteen economic sectors have positive growth. In addition, there are nine sectors with a progressive growth rate. The result of Typology Klassen is the division of seventeen economic sectors into four quadrants. There are three sectors in the first quadrant, seven sectors in the second quadrant, five sectors in the third quadrant, and two sectors in the fourth quadrant. Water Supply, Sewerage, Waste Management, and Remediation Activities are the leading economic sector according to all of the research's analysis methods. This sector is a base sector, has a positive percentage in each component of Shift Share and a positive Shift Share value, and is located in Quadrant I of the Typology Klassen.
